Cost of Attendance (COA)

The following table compares the 2024 costs of attendance between selected colleges. For state residents, the average COA is $21,706 when living on campus and $23,613 when living off campus. For out-of-state students, the average COA is $24,526 when living on campus and $26,433 when living off campus. The COA includes tuition, fees, books & supplies, room & board costs, and other living expenses.
2024 Cost Of Attendance Comparison Between Selected Colleges
NameTuition & FeesBooks & SuppliesLiving Costs
In-StateOut-of-StateOn-CampusOff-Campus
SUNY Adirondack $6,528$9,192 $1,800 $15,914 $13,500
SUNY Corning Community College $5,966$9,230 $1,200 $11,860 $11,700
CUNY Bronx Community College $5,206$8,086 $1,500 - $25,622
Mohawk Valley Community College $6,114$8,695 $1,616 $14,632 $14,420
Schenectady County Community College $5,924$8,636 $2,000 - $14,968
Average$5,948$8,768$1,623$14,135$16,042

Undergraduate Tuition & Fees

The following table compares 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ees between selected colleges. The average undergraduate tuition & fees is $5,948 for in-state students and $8,768 for out-of-state students. The 2023-2024 undergraduate tuition & fees of selected colleges are decreased by -2.42% compared to the previous year.
Among the selected colleges, SUNY Corning Community College requires the most expensive tuition & fees of $9,230 and CUNY Bronx Community College has the lowest tuition & fees of $8,086 for undergraduate programs.
Undergraduate Tuition & Fess Comparison Between Selected Colleges
Name2022-20232023-2024
In-StateOut-of-StateIn-StateOut-of-State
SUNY Adirondack $6,088$8,632$6,528$9,192
SUNY Corning Community College $5,966$9,230$5,966$9,230
CUNY Bronx Community College $5,206$8,086$5,206$8,086
Mohawk Valley Community College $5,776$8,211$6,114$8,695
Schenectady County Community College $5,764$10,768$5,924$8,636
Average$5,760$8,985$5,948$8,768

Room & Board, Other Living Expenses

The following table compares living costs including room, board, and other expenses between selected colleges. Each cost is in average and may vary by room types, meal plan, and other living styles. For academic year 2023-2024, the average living costs of selected colleges is $14,135 when a student lives on campus and $16,042 when living off campus.
Living Costs Comparison Between Selected Colleges
NameOn-CampusOff-Campus
Room & BoardOther ExpensesRoom & BoardOther ExpensesOther Expenses (living with family)
SUNY Adirondack
$14,014$1,900 $10,500$3,000-
SUNY Corning Community College
$10,260$1,600 $9,000$2,700-
CUNY Bronx Community College
-- $21,788$3,834-
Mohawk Valley Community College
$12,390$2,242 $9,779$4,641-
Schenectady County Community College
-- $10,478$4,490-
Average$12,221 $1,914$12,309 $3,733-
